Filip, aged 64, was recently diagnosed with Alzheimer's. His medical reports will most likely reveal a diminished production of

Biology
1 answer:
UNO [17]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Filip's medical report, diagnosed with Alzhaimer's, may reveal a diminished production of acethylcholine.

Explanation:

Alzhaimer's disease is a neurodegenerative condition that causes immediate memory loss, behavioral changes and cognitive impairment, due to neuronal alterations and atrophy.

The neurotransmitter acetylcholine —related to neuronal transmission and body movement— may experience a decrease in its production leading to Alzheimer's, according to the cholinergic hypothesis.

Many therapies and treatments at present are based on the use of drugs to correct the acetylcholine deficit.

Regarding other options:

  • <em>Dopamine: alteration or deficit is related to Parkinson's disease.</em>
  • <em>Gamma aminobutyric acid (GABA): deficiency is not common and is related to a type of congenital and infantile neuropathy. </em>
  • <em>Serotonin: deficit of this neurotransmitter can lead to depression and psychological disorders.</em>

Animals with a three-chambered heart would include:_______
Setler79 [48]

Animals with a three-chambered heart would include Amphibians.

  • Amphibians have three-chambered which comprises of two Atria and one ventricle. Examples of Amphibians include Frog, Toads, Salamanders.
  • In Amphibians heart blood from the single ventricle travels to the lungs, skin, and body, where it is oxygenated. Before being pumped out of the heart, deoxygenated and oxygenated blood are mixed in the ventricle.
  • This is because the Amphibians have low rate of metabolism and thus requires less oxygen for their metabolism.
  • As a result heart's load to deliver oxygenated blood to body is lowered.

Thus, from the above pointers we can conclude that only Amphibians from the option have three-chambered heart.
